Common Causes of Violent Shaking

  1. Unbalanced Load
  2. Description: A common reason for shaking is an unbalanced load. If the clothes are unevenly distributed in the drum, the machine can wobble during the spin cycle.
  3. Solution: Ensure that you load your washing machine evenly. Try to distribute heavier items evenly around the drum, mixing them with lighter ones.

  4. Leveling Issues

  5. Description: If your washing machine is not level, it can shake during operation. This could be due to an uneven floor or adjustable feet that aren’t properly set.
  6. Solution: Use a level tool to check if your washing machine is balanced. Adjust the feet of the machine as necessary, ensuring all four corners are firmly on the ground.

  7. Worn Suspension System

  8. Description: The suspension system (which includes springs and dampers) helps to absorb vibrations. If these components wear out, they can no longer stabilize the drum effectively.
  9. Solution: Inspect the suspension springs and dampers. If they appear damaged or worn, you may need to replace them to restore stability.

  10. Faulty Shock Absorbers

  11. Description: Shock absorbers help control the movement of the drum. If they are malfunctioning, the drum can bounce excessively during the spin cycle.
  12. Solution: Check the shock absorbers for wear or damage. Replacing them can reduce shaking and improve overall performance.

  13. Overloading

  14. Description: Putting too many clothes in the washing machine can cause it to shake violently. This overload can strain the motor and suspension system.
  15. Solution: Follow the manufacturer’s guidelines for load capacity. If in doubt, wash smaller loads to prevent overloading.

Practical Tips to Prevent Shaking

  • Load Evenly: Make a habit of distributing clothes evenly in the drum. Mixing heavy and light items can help maintain balance.
  • Check Your Flooring: Ensure your washing machine is placed on a flat, sturdy surface. If you have a wooden floor, consider placing a rubber mat underneath to absorb vibrations.
  • Regular Maintenance: Periodically check the suspension system, shock absorbers, and leveling feet for wear and tear. Address any issues promptly.
  • Use a Washer Stabilizer: Consider investing in a washer stabilizer or anti-vibration pads. These can help absorb vibrations and reduce shaking.
  • Avoid Overloading: Always adhere to the manufacturer’s load recommendations. Not only does this prevent shaking, but it also prolongs the life of your machine.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Why does my washing machine shake even when it’s empty?
Shaking when empty can indicate a problem with the suspension system or shock absorbers. It may also be due to an unlevel surface. Check for these issues to resolve the problem.

How can I tell if my washing machine is overloaded?
If the lid is difficult to close or the drum feels too full when you try to move clothes around, you may be overloading it. Always refer to the manufacturer’s load recommendations.

Can a washing machine be repaired if it shakes violently?
Yes, most shaking issues can be repaired by addressing the underlying causes, such as replacing worn parts or leveling the machine.

Is it safe to use my washing machine if it shakes?
It’s best to stop using the machine until you identify and fix the cause of the shaking. Continuing to use it can lead to further damage or safety hazards.

What should I do if my washing machine keeps shaking after I’ve tried fixing it?
If the shaking persists, it may be time to consult a professional technician who can diagnose and repair more complex issues within the machine.
